html部分: 欢迎来到cyg在线影院 选择影片: ...js部分; const container = document.querySelector(".container"); const...== null) { movieSelect.selectedIndex = selectedMovieIndex; } } js逻辑; 第一步;获取需要的. const
需求和背景 在已有大量经纬度坐标点的情况下,给定一组经纬度如何快速定位到附近的POI有哪些? 现在使用经纬度转geohash的算法,将二维的距离运算转换为like前缀匹配。...通过比较9位到5位前缀,来获取附近5米到3km之内的坐标,为了寻求更快的定位方法,测试一下postgres的空间类型。 安装插件postgis 先安装了pg-10, 并且是通过yum安装的。...附近5公里内的点 使用函数ST_DWithin 可以计算两个点之间的距离是否在5公里内。...('|| replace( replace(gaode_shape, ',', ' ' ), ';', ',') ||'))' , 4326) 计算gps附近...6356863.018773047300000000 Inverse Flattening: 298.300000000000010000 然而有了这个椭球体以后还不够,还需要一个大地基准面将这个椭球定位
介绍下几个调试方式,主要感觉后面的js扩展脚本挺好用 ctrl+F 全局搜索、页面搜索、行内搜索什么的不多说了 堆栈调试 这是我很喜欢的调试方式,新版本的谷歌才有,如果没有记得更新浏览器。...XHR 可以匹配url的关键词,另外 post请求中From Data的参数就可以用xhr来拦截 增加在这里插入代码片js代码 扩展脚本 可以定位 headers、 cookies、 中的指定参数。...打开js文件,request-hook\js\cookie.js,修改文件中的 cookie.indexOf(‘lxlxlx’) ,修改为 cookie.indexOf(‘m’) ,修改后刷新扩展程序并开启
问题描述 “如果不改变标签的位置,如何固定JS的脚本呢”,当我们在网页中写入JavaScript代码时,如果我们每次都必须在其他标签之后嵌入JavaScript代码,不仅会造成代码的冗余...我们了解了BOM我们现在来解决怎么让其固定位置且生效,大家都知道在JavaScript中我们都会用function来定义函数,让函数调用来解决这个问题。 <!...我们是通过window的页面初始化事件处理函数,我们通过这个函数来执行下面的代码,通过函数的调用来执行下面的js代码,这句代码在刚开始是不会执行的,当页面完全加载完毕后才会调用js代码。...这样我们保存之后再运行我们就会发现js代码生效了。 结语 我们在写JavaScript脚本时一定要注意代码位置,注意代码的解析顺序及其对象的属性。...如果想要其位置固定就需定义相应函数来调用其js代码让其生效。我们在定义函数时一定要注意其符号必须是英文状态下的符号,否则会产生解析错误。
方法实例 //在数组指定位置插入 var fruits = ["Banana", "Orange", "Apple", "Mango"]; fruits.splice(2, 0, "Lemon", "Kiwi
最近有个需求:将一个元素插入到现有数组的指定位置 回忆了一下,添加数组元素有这几个方法:unshift、push、splice 前两个是只能在数组开头/末尾添加,显示是不符合需求的,那么只剩 splice...上才艺 var array = [1, 3, 4]; array.splice(1, 0, 2); // after:[1, 2, 3, 4] 每次都要这样写有点麻烦,来封装一下 /** * 指定位置插入元素...this.splice(index, 0, ...items); }; var array = [1]; array.insert(1, 2, 3, 4); // after: [1, 2, 3, 4] 首发自:JS...在数组指定位置插入元素 - 小鑫の随笔
Css 定位: background-position: 20px 40px; (1)相对定位: 如果仅仅对当前盒子设置相对定位,那么他与原来的盒子没有任何变化 只有一个作用: 父相子绝,不适用相对定位来做压盖现象...不脱标、形影分离、老家留坑 (2)绝对定位: 设置绝对定位的盒子,脱离标准流 (3)固定定位 1):相对定位: <!...2)绝对定位: ? 大图居中现象: ? 绝对定位盒子居中: 返回顶部 <script src="https://cdn.bootcss.com/jquery/3.3.1/jquery.min.<em>js</em>...三种<em>js</em>的引入方式: ? ? ? ? 也可以写成: <!
js动态排序: 还是用最近一直在写的uni-app写的,通过获取元素的高度进行绝对定位 还是上代码(数据) data(){ return { mescroll: null, //...size: 6 // 每页数据的数量,默认10 }, }, list:[], //列表数据 mark: 0, // 定位...loadingTop: 0, //mescroll数据占位高度 boxHeight: [] // 计算盒子 2 行的高度 } } 代码(方法) 列表中的每个item为绝对定位...所以第二列的left:50%; 至于每个item边距,我承认自己很鸡贼地用了border(并且设置border-box),具体看下面代码 第一行:top为0 其他行:算出当前最短列的高度,从而获得item绝对定位高度
在js中,offsetParent 属性表示最近的上级定位元素。
', document).iterateNext() 方法可以用 xpath 路径定位到元素节点。...nc-input number-formcontrol u-form-control md" value="777.00" style="text-align: right;"> 如下图所示,可以看到我定位到对应的元素节点了
这篇文章将会详细阐述 基于游戏开发引擎(例如Unreal、Unity)实现的3D音效在游戏中的应用已经非常普遍了,通过游戏引擎模拟重现空间中声源方位,例如CS中射击的枪声、中弹时的音效、附近敌人轻微的脚步声...游戏过程中玩家可以设置【全体模式】向附近的玩家喊话、挑衅、搭讪,这种语音模式可以与陌生人进行很有趣的沟通和互动。...从方位上,VR中各个声音可以虚拟到空间的某个位置上,使用户感受声音来自特定位置;用户转头时,VR中刚才所虚拟方位的声音将随之变化相应的方位,制造出360度立体空间声音定位的效果,让玩家更加确信声源就在现实中...3D音效还可用于高清视频的音频处理,用户只需使用双声道耳机,即可在家体验影院的沉浸式立体声视听体验。...我们知道,在电影院观影过程中为了打造立体声效果常用5.1声道,7.1声道,每个声道的声音通过不同位置的音箱播放出来,配合影片,观众体验更加震撼。
闲话少说, --定位 就是说你现在要写的是什么东西?是一个页面?还是一个组件?还是一个function方法?不同的东西它的定位不同,结构就不同。...是在.js文件中一个方法?还是以一个.js文件的形式存在? 上面这几段话,说的就是定位。你把分配给你的任务定性为什么?就决定了你要如何着手去做。...--接下来是思路 定位有了,思路就好搞了,无非是分析、拆分需求罢了,然后根据不同的业务需求场景,设计不同的模块,说白了就是业务划分,哪几块算一堆。。。然后数据在这些模块之间穿梭。...--然后是方法 方法,就是定位 + 思路的具体化。定位是方向,思路是分哪几步走,方法就是每一步具体做什么。到这一步就基本上开始JS代码的具体实现了,给大家放上一段今晚先行者视频的片断,大家感受一下。
想想大家平时都那么努力地工作、学习,偶尔也应该去附近的电影院,感受一下「金刚狼」的震撼或是「爱乐之城」的感动,放松身心。...往下拉,「猫眼电影」还多了票房、观众评论两部分内容,能更有效地减少在电影院中遇到烂片,从而导致精神创伤的概率。...第二栏「影院」 在「影院」栏中,两款小程序都列出了一些供选择的影院,并且提供了搜索的功能。...不过,「猫眼电影」中的影院列表,是根据当前手机位置由近到远来排序的,在右侧也有离当前位置的距离提示,而「格瓦拉电影演出」中电影的排序方式,对我而言就是个迷了…… 点击任意一个影院,都能显示这个影院的地址以及正在上映的电影等信息...「猫眼电影」右上角有个「地图」的选项,点击之后能显示影院附近的地图,若是想到导航的话,就需要开启手机内置的其他地图 app 了。
JS实现页面返回到具体位置方法 其实浏览器也自带了返回的功能,也就是说,自带了返回定位的功能。正常的跳转,返回确实可以定位,但是有些特殊场景就不适 用了。...例如,某些元素是在某种情况下才加上的,又或者多级定位。 目前,我知道的返回定位到具体位置有两种方法: ①利用id定位,在跳转的时候带上某个模块的id,返回的时候定位到该处。...②利用距离顶部的距离,在跳转的时候带上当前位置滚动过的距离,返回的时候定位到该处。 应用场景 定位到某一个模块的时候,有二级定位的时候利用方法①....定位到具体位置的时候,定位到某一个模块的时候,利用方法②。...有二级定位的时候具体实现方法 常见的场景就是有一个tab模块,tab模块下面有相应的内容,进入的时候需要定位到某个tab的某个位置。 场景如图: ?
大部分网站都会对关键参数进行加密,JS 逆向时,我们首要任务是定位参数具体的加密逻辑。...常见方式包含:关键字搜索、堆栈调试、XHR 及事件监听、AST 内存漫游、JS Hook 注入等 本篇文章以 JS Hook 注入 为切入点,在做JS逆向往往需要定位到一些关键参数位置去分析,比如Cookie...、Sign、Token、s等关键参数,这时候就需要借助到JS Hook快速定位。...1. cookie 通用hook Cookie Hook 用于定位 Cookie 中关键参数生成位置,以下代码演示了当 Cookie 中匹配到了 v 关键字, 则插入断点 (function () {...0x7d0,还是返回原方法 return setInterval_(func, time) } // eval("debugger;"); 4. hook URL URL Hook 用于定位请求
基于游戏开发引擎(例如Unreal、Unity)实现的3D音效在游戏中的应用已经非常普遍了,通过游戏引擎模拟重现空间中声源方位,例如CS中射击的枪声、中弹时的音效、附近敌人轻微的脚步声,可以显著提高游戏的沉浸感...游戏过程中玩家可以设置【全体模式】向附近的玩家喊话、挑衅、搭讪,这种语音模式可以与陌生人进行很有趣的沟通和互动。社交媒体上已经有很多用户基于这种语音模式,创作了很多趣味视频。...[图片] 从方位上,VR中各个声音可以虚拟到空间的某个位置上,使用户感受声音来自特定位置;用户转头时,VR中刚才所虚拟方位的声音将随之变化相应的方位,制造出360度立体空间声音定位的效果,让玩家更加确信声源就在现实中...3D音效还可用于高清视频的音频处理,用户只需使用双声道耳机,即可在家体验影院的沉浸式立体声视听体验。...运用3D音效技术,用户在家用双声道耳机即可体验沉浸式的影院立体声效果。
直接搜索 textarea,同样也是没有的,试试直接搜索数据也是没有的: [03.png] [04.png] 加密逆向 既然这种数据不存在于网页源码中,也不是通过其他接口返回的,那么最有可能就是通过 JS...加密后直接插入到网页源码中的,那么这里应该如何定位加密的位置呢?...对比一下插入数据后的网页源码和未插入数据的网页源码,可以看到蓝色框里的代码都是通过 JS 插入的,而且这个 1008.js 多半就是加密的 JS 文件: [05.png] 这里我们想到一个 JavaScript...id 就是某个 HTML 元素的属性,然后使用 innerHTML 来获取或插入元素内容,可以看菜鸟教程的一个例子: [06.png] 通过这种语法,结合前面源码中的几个标签,我们就可以猜测,某个 JS...', 'r', encoding='utf-8') as f: decrypt_js = f.read() data = execjs.compile(decrypt_js).call
线上 Node.js 业务流量异常增长问题定位 记一次简单的抓爬虫的过程 问题现象 某日,通过自建的监控系统,我们发现部门下属全部业务的 notFound 页面的性能上报量都有大幅的异常增长,进而影响了单一页面的性能指标以及全量的性能指标...增长的流量全是来自没有实际内容的 notFound 页面 跟业务方沟通后找不到合法的流量来源 都不带 referrer 以及合法用户的 cookie 通过以上三点,我们基本可以确定异常流量来自于爬虫 定位爬虫...想解决爬虫就需要先定位爬虫的特征,比如 相同的 UA、相似的 IP段 等。...在分析前端性能日志时,我们借助了集团内部共建的 TAM 平台的多维度分析视图来进一步定位。...问题总结 通过本次异常流量问题的定位和解决,我们应该学会: 通过 UA、IP段、运营商等多个维度来定位爬虫特征,并学会借助平台功能 熟悉整个服务端请求链条,遇到问题应该从整个链条逐步细化定位环节问题 前端性能日志与服务端日志结合分析能更快的定位问题
如今的星美影院,还能迎来春天吗?...在金源新燕莎购物中心外墙,硕大的影院广告十分显眼,但商场五层原先的影院区域现在已被蓝色围栏完全遮挡,看不到里面的情形,周围也只有寥寥几位顾客路过。 ?...而在位于世贸天阶附近的世界城分店,曾经写着“星美国际影城”字样的入口现在已撤掉了所有相关痕迹。除此之外,建筑内的地图、导向标等均已更换。影院原入口已被封锁,看得出该场地即将被另一家影院替代。 ?...现场的一对情侣对中新经纬客户端说,他们原定来此看电影,发现影院关闭之后只好去往世贸天阶内的另一家影院。 ?...阿里影业·灯塔高级数据产品专家武剑分析道,追求规模化有两种情况:一种可能是大面积收购影院,存在一定风险,有可能接盘了一个怎么都救不活的影院;还有一种方式就是自建,它可能要先建一个商场,在商场上面再加盖一个影院
领取专属 10元无门槛券
手把手带您无忧上云